Re: $60million for a high school stadium


Aug 19, 2013, 12:30 PM

The City of Allen saw this as an investment opportunity too. The stadium has already hosted a variety of events such as a College All Star game, other division of texas highschool football playoff games, etc.

These events bring in revenue for the hotels and resturants for the surrounding area.

The opening game last year was against South Lake Carroll and was televised by ESPN. There were 21,000 people in the stadium.
